Latest Patents

Yasuhiro Sasaki holds 1 patent for his invention titled "Rolled Film Formation Apparatus." This apparatus includes a first chamber where a first precursor is applied to a substrate. It also features a second chamber for applying a second precursor, allowing for a reaction that deposits an atomic layer on the substrate. Additionally, a third chamber is designed for applying a purge gas. The apparatus incorporates conveyance roller pairs that transport the substrate through these chambers, ensuring that the atomic layer is deposited multiple times.
